US tells India it is mulling caps on H-1B visas to deter data rules: Sources
There is no current country-specific limit on the 85,000 H-1B work visas granted each year, and an estimated 70 pc go to Indians.

Amazon plans to tap students, housewives to speed up deliveries
An Amazon Flex delivery partner can earn Rs 120-140 an hour delivering packages, working four hours a day.

After dismal data, India sets up cabinet panels on jobs, economy
The unemployment rate rose to a multi-year-high of 6.1 per cent in the 2017-18 fiscal year.
